Home
Report abuse
Customer Care Number:
+1 727-360-7081
Email Address:
info@aldenbeachresort.com
Contact Person:
Address:
5900 Gulf Blvd, St Pete Beach, FL 33706, United States
Website:
http://www.aldenbeachresort.com